Who Should Buy Cat Toys

Most anyone with a cat will want to pick up at least a few cat toys. But there are a few motivating factors that can make toys especially beneficial to you and your cat. If your cat is acting out and destroying your things, for example. It may seem counter intuitive to reward bad behavior, but don’t worry; your cat won’t make that kind of connection. If you provide constructive or approved activity and toys for your cat she’s less likely to play (and tear up) your things.

Another great reason to get cat toys is if your cat is getting a bit over weight. Creating a more active environment will allow kitty to shed a few pounds and that could really help her overall health. Even if neither of those justifications fit, it’s okay to get your cat toys just because. You love them, they will enjoy them. That’s enough for us.

Important Features to Consider

Cat toys should have a few important features. Here’s what to consider when selecting a cat toy:

  • Durability vs. cost. Your cat is a lovable creature, but don’t forget how destructive she can be. So when you’re looking for a toy for her, keep in mind anything you’re likely to give her that’s played with often will be the recipient of her destructive tendencies. You won’t want to spend a lot of money on toys that are designed to be disposable. Conversely, don’t be opposed to spending serious cash on a quality toy that will last your cat many hours of play.
  • Safety. There are toys you’ll want to watch your cat with and some toys you may choose to eliminate altogether. Always read the labels and the cautions that are presented there. If a toy needs to be monitored then you’ll have to make special accommodations and put them up when you’re not able to be with your cat. Because cats are prone to blockages with hairballs, you’ll need to consider the safety of anything that, if digested, can contribute to those.
  • Fitness. If you’re getting cat toys because your cat is gaining a bit of weight, you’ll want to look for toys that require a lot of activity on your cat’s part. That could mean electronic toys that they have to chase to play with or it could mean the feather poles to tantalize. As long as your cat’s play with a toy is the kind that keeps her active, that’s the kind you’ll want for a chubby feline.
  • Hands-on vs. independent play. You probably love to play with your cat but simply don’t have the time. And during those down times kitty can get bored and cause trouble. If you can’t be with them all the time, though, (and who can!) you may want to look into some electronic toys or ball toys that won’t run out of batteries while they bat them. For toys that you purchase that require hands-on, don’t waste the opportunity; pick up the ones that are particularly enjoyable for your cat but need you to keep an eye on. I.E. The catnip toys that you’ll want to limit their contact with or the feather and string toys that need monitored. Just because you need to watch them, doesn’t mean they won’t be the cat’s favorite toys.
  • Longevity of interest. This is particularly relevant if you plan on getting catnip toys. You shouldn’t get too many toys with catnip, knowing that they can only play with those toys for a period of time before it stops effecting them. And if you know your cat kind of likes a toy, maybe it’s not one you should waste the money or time on giving her. If you don’t know if your cat will remain interested in a particular toy, start small and make the purchase as inexpensive as possible to gauge interest before big investments like cat condos.
  • Space. There are plenty of cat toys that take up a good amount of space. Between cat tunnels and scratching posts, cat beds and cat condos, there’s plenty that you can get to make your cat a very stimulated and happy cat. You could turn your whole house into a cat playpen and your cat will not be one bit sad. But you shouldn’t need too many of these to keep them satisfied and you should keep in mind your home when you’re making these purchases. Just because a cat tunnel is rated highly and you just know your cat would love it, doesn’t mean you should get it if it will block off parts of your home.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are cat toys?

Honestly, if ever were there an animal to make their own fun, a cat would be that animal. But their form of entertainment is not necessarily in your best interest. So while your cat may think the armrest of your recliner is a fun toy (or pushing all of your belongings off a counter is a fun game), buying toys that will occupy her time is probably the safest route. You can look for toys with soft bells or string, electronic things for her to chase or even toys that are meant for them to scratch and destroy and that should keep your cat occupied enough that you won’t have to worry as much about your own possessions.

What toys do cats like best?

Each cat is different but generally, the toys that are the most well loved are those that either foster interactive play and bonding with you or those that appeal to the cat’s instincts. If you are playing with the cat, then she’s getting attention and most cats love that. If the toys plays on the cat’s hunting instincts, like an electronic mouse to pounce, or a ball to bat as if she were batting her prey, it goes over pretty well, too.

The other (possibly obvious) answer is catnip toys. Catnip is a mild hallucinogen for cats and is similar to a mint. If you crush the catnip leaves, the scent of those crushed leaves is what will give the kitty the buzz, so cats will roll and paw at it to make the scent stronger. It also has many similarities to a male cat’s urine, so perhaps that’s why some cats react as if they’re in heat; rolling, yowling and slobbering.

Are catnip toys safe for cats?

Yes, catnip is absolutely safe for a cat. They can’t get addicted and they aren’t harmed by its inhalation. There are a few things you’ll want to keep in mind, though. First, your cat needs to be at least 6 months before it really effects her. And even after 6 months, 1/3 of cats still have no reaction to it, and another third only react mildly; the final third are those who have strong reactions. Second, the effects only last for 5-15 minutes, so don’t expect hours of play. And lastly, you can overindulge your cat. That is, she can develop a tolerance for it and no longer feel the “high” after inhalation. So if you’d like to keep this toy in regular rotation, best to give it to her for special occasions and no more than once a week.

Are toys with feathers safe for cats?

Like most toys, the answer to whether it is safe is both yes and no. You can play with your cat using ribbon, yarn and feathers, of course. But you want to make sure you’re keeping an eye on her while she does. If she ingests too much of any of those three, she runs a severe risk of a blockage she can’t move. And with cats and their hairballs, they are already at an increased risk of that, so you need to be extra diligent with toys that can contribute to a blockage. Before you nix them completely, though, keep in mind how much enjoyment they typically get out of these toys. There’s a reason when you think of a ball of yarn you think of a cat: most absolutely adore playing with them.
